1

Heat oven to 350°F. Line the muffin cups with muffin liners and set the pans aside.

2

Make the cream cheese filling: Combine the cream cheese, sour cream, 1/4 cup of the sugar and 1 teaspoon of the vanilla in a medium bowl and beat with a mixer until smooth. Stir in 2/3 cup of the cream cheese chips and set aside.

3

Make the cupcake batter: Stir the flour, the remaining 1 1/2 cups sugar, cocoa, baking soda and salt in a large bowl. Add the oil, buttermilk, eggs, red food coloring, vinegar and the remaining 2 teaspoons vanilla. Beat on medium for 2 minutes.

Tip

To make sour milk, use 1 tablespoon white vinegar plus milk to equal 1 cup.

4

Fill muffin cup liners halfway with batter. Drop a scant tablespoon of cream cheese filling in the center, trying not to touch the edges of the paper liner.

5

Bake for 18 to 20 minutes, or until a wooden pick inserted in the cake portion comes out clean. Cool cupcakes to room temperature in muffin pans. Remove from pans and chill in the refrigerator for 30 minutes.

6

Frost with Double Cream Cheese Frosting (recipe follows) or any desired frosting. Store leftovers in the refrigerator.

Double Cream Cheese Frosting: Melt the butter and cream cheese flavored chips in a microwave-safe bowl on HIGH (100%) for 30 seconds, then stir. Return to the microwave and heat on HIGH in 15-second increments until the mixture is completely melted and smooth when stirred. Beat in the cream cheese until blended. Gradually beat in the powdered sugar until smooth. Makes about 2 cups of frosting.
